India may adopt a China-like strategy for its oil reserves. Refiners could be required to hold significantly more crude oil. This move aims to protect the nation from future supply shocks. The proposal is in its early stages. Refiners might face substantial costs for storage and oil purchases. This policy could bolster India's energy security.

Institutional investors responded well to the government’s offer for sale (OFS) of up to a 5 per cent stake in General Insurance Corporation of India (GIC) on Tuesday, with the issue oversubscribed 3.72 times on the first day. In comparison to the base issue size of 3.16 crore shares set out for them, non-retail investors bid for more than 11.73 crore shares, according to BSE data. The bids were valued at more than Rs 4,000 crore at an indicated price of Rs 352.92 per share, according to BSE data.
